Begin forwarded message: From: Ole Jacobsen <ole () cisco com> Date: April 5, 2006 4:28:43 AM EDT To: Dave Farber <dave () farber net> Subject: Podcasts to be banned during Singapore election Reply-To: Ole Jacobsen <ole () cisco com> Political podcasts and streaming video feeds will be banned during Singapores next general election, a government minister said Monday. ... "In a free-for-all Internet environment, where there are no rules, political debates could easily degenerate into an unhealthy, unreliable and dangerous discourse flush with rumors and distortions to mislead and confuse the public."
